I must admit, I'm not one for liking to tie my money up for an entire season to see how it plays out, but I like this one:
CHICAGO CUBS under 84.5 wins (-105 @ Carib)
- Cubs won 79 games last year, and would need another 6 victories in 2006 to eclipse this line
- Serious questions exist regarding the health of Wood and particularly Prior, both of whom will start the season on the DL, leaving serious questions surrounding the remaining rotation (possibly Zambrano, Rusch, Maddox, Marshall, Williams)
- bullpen should be improved with addition of Howry and Eyre, but I still question Dempster's ability to repeat last year's 33 saves as closer
- Division strength - Cards will be a force once again, Astros will win their share, and I expect improvements from both the Brewers and Pirates, leaving the lowly Reds, whom the Cubs will need to beat up on
This line is probably set this high because of the public's affection for the Cubs, but I think too many uncertanties surround this team in an ever improving NL Central.
CUBS UNDER 84.5 WINS.
